Limagrain is an international agricultural group specialising in seed production and food products. The organisation operates across multiple activities within the agricultural and food value chain where quality management and traceability are essential.
Maintaining consistent quality processes across different operations requires structured systems and clear visibility into data and workflows.
Before implementing a digital QHSE platform, Limagrain managed quality processes across different systems and workflows.
This fragmented approach made it difficult to maintain consistent processes and limited visibility into quality data and reporting.
The organisation required a system that could centralise quality management and provide structured workflows across operations.
Limagrain implemented Bizzmine as its QHSE software platform to centralise quality processes and improve operational visibility.
The platform enables the organisation to manage quality workflows, documentation and reporting within one system. Structured workflows ensure that processes are executed consistently and that quality data is captured in a standardised way.
Centralised reporting provides insight into quality performance and supports decision making across the organisation.
The implementation of Bizzmine improved visibility into quality processes and reporting.
Teams can now access quality data within one platform, which ensures that information is consistent and available when needed.
Structured workflows also improve the execution of quality processes and ensure that tasks are followed up correctly.

QHSE software is a digital platform used to manage quality, health, safety and environmental processes within one system.
Digital quality management improves traceability, reduces manual administration and ensures that processes are executed consistently.
Quality management software centralises data and workflows, allowing organisations to track processes, actions and results in one system.
Companies use digital platforms to define workflows, centralise documentation and ensure that processes are followed consistently across teams.
QHSE software is widely used in agriculture, food production, manufacturing and other industries where quality and compliance are critical.
